Transaction c81bdc01c1a269445037fac680becb1004c4c004f701f1aebf665735bcee8297
1 Input
1 Output
-
c81bdc01c1a269445037fac680becb1004c4c004f701f1aebf665735bcee8297:0
- value
- 3167744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acaba6073c0622a94718b5aee8ba319977795d60 OP_EQUAL
- address
- 3HS1mtW6aUMBRqu7bQcSsjRGzWue1xHtfX